Sql-Server

你能複制序列嗎

  • July 26, 2015

在 SQL 2012 中,您可以複製序列對象嗎?如果可以,對序列的更改(包括值的消耗)是否會被複製?

如果沒有,是否有充分的理由不包括在內?

不,序列對於任何類型的複制都無效。

我對你沒有充分的理由(還)。但我很好奇複製序列本身的目的是什麼。如果您的意圖是在訂閱伺服器上使用相同的序列來填充其他未複製的表,那麼除非您有某種方式通知源序列您已使用某些值,否則這不會真正起作用。您總是可以在發布者上呼叫一個儲存過程,在那裡生成一個新的序列值,然後在訂閱者上使用它。

引用自:https://dba.stackexchange.com/questions/19299